Why does manual reconciliation persist in project accounting?
Manual reconciliation persists because most project-based organizations still run delivery, finance, and billing processes across disconnected systems. Time is entered in one tool, expenses in another, project budgets in spreadsheets, invoices in a finance application, and revenue adjustments in month-end workbooks. The result is not simply administrative inefficiency. It is a structural control problem that delays billing, obscures project margin, weakens forecast accuracy, and forces finance teams to spend valuable time proving numbers instead of improving decisions. A professional services ERP addresses this by creating a single operational and financial system of record for projects, resources, contracts, costs, billing events, and accounting outcomes.
For CIOs, COOs, and enterprise architects, the business issue is broader than reconciliation effort. Manual matching between project activity and financial postings introduces timing gaps, inconsistent business rules, duplicate data entry, and avoidable exceptions. These issues become more severe as organizations add service lines, legal entities, geographies, or partner-led delivery models. Reconciliation then becomes a recurring tax on growth. The strategic objective is to redesign the operating model so reconciliation is embedded into the transaction flow rather than performed after the fact.

Why is reconciliation such a costly business problem?
Reconciliation is costly because it compounds across the project lifecycle. Delayed time approvals postpone invoicing. Incorrect expense coding distorts project profitability. Revenue schedules that do not align with contract terms create audit risk. Spreadsheet-based corrections increase close effort and reduce confidence in forecasts. By the time executives review performance, the organization is often looking at stale or disputed numbers.
- Finance teams lose capacity to support planning, pricing, and margin improvement because they are consumed by exception handling.
- Delivery teams lose trust in financial reporting when project actuals, work in progress, and billed amounts do not align.
The hidden cost is governance erosion. When teams expect the system to be corrected manually later, process discipline declines. That creates a cycle in which poor upstream data quality drives more downstream reconciliation, and more downstream reconciliation reduces the incentive to fix upstream controls.

How should executives evaluate trade-offs and alternatives?
Executives should compare three paths: optimize existing tools, integrate a best-of-breed stack more tightly, or adopt a professional services ERP as the control center. Optimizing existing tools can be appropriate when process complexity is low and data ownership is already clear. A best-of-breed stack can work for organizations with strong integration discipline and mature governance. However, both approaches often struggle when billing models, revenue rules, and multi-entity reporting become more complex.
A professional services ERP typically offers the strongest long-term control model, but it requires process standardization and executive sponsorship. The trade-off is clear: organizations may need to retire local workarounds and align teams around common definitions, approval paths, and accounting rules. That change can feel restrictive in the short term, yet it is usually what enables scalable growth and reliable reporting.
What implementation roadmap reduces disruption and accelerates value?
The most effective roadmap starts with process and data design, not software configuration. Organizations should first map where reconciliation occurs today, identify the source systems involved, quantify exception types, and define the future-state control points. This creates a business-led blueprint for project setup, time capture, expense handling, billing triggers, revenue treatment, and close procedures.
Implementation should then proceed in controlled phases: establish master data standards, configure core project accounting and financial workflows, integrate essential upstream and downstream systems, migrate open projects and balances carefully, and deploy reporting for operational intelligence. Early success usually comes from standardizing project creation, approval workflows, and billing logic before expanding into advanced analytics or AI-assisted ERP capabilities.
- Phase 1 should focus on data governance, chart of accounts alignment, project templates, and approval design.
- Phase 2 should focus on integrations, migration of active work, user adoption, and exception monitoring.
How should migration be handled without compromising financial integrity?
Migration should be handled as a financial control exercise, not only a technical data move. Open projects, unbilled time, accrued expenses, deferred revenue, work in progress, and customer contract terms must be validated before cutover. Historical data should be migrated selectively based on reporting, compliance, and operational needs. Attempting to move every legacy artifact often delays the program and introduces unnecessary risk.
A practical migration strategy includes parallel validation for key accounting outputs, reconciliation checkpoints during cutover, and clear ownership for data cleansing. Master data management is especially important because inconsistent customer, project, employee, and service item records are a common source of post-go-live exceptions. Enterprise architects should also ensure that integration dependencies are sequenced correctly so the new ERP does not inherit stale or conflicting data from legacy systems.

What common mistakes keep reconciliation problems alive?
The most common mistake is automating broken processes without redesigning them. If project codes, rate structures, approval paths, and billing rules remain inconsistent, the ERP will process exceptions faster but will not eliminate them. Another mistake is treating finance and delivery as separate transformation streams. Reconciliation exists precisely because those functions are disconnected.
Other frequent errors include weak executive sponsorship, underestimating data cleanup, over-customizing workflows, and failing to define ownership after go-live. Some organizations also focus too heavily on reporting outputs while neglecting transaction quality at the source. The better approach is to design for prevention first, visibility second, and manual correction only as a controlled exception path.
